Output 62f331881e0b727dff4add181c5794298f3c4930451bf6a5dff5a46c8d65359f:0

value
49649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 521eb6344a29ce4fdd9fb2d138739a0d753be54d OP_EQUAL
address
39BE8APM5a7oeV75yRTyDfWE1SRHysWGfW
transaction
62f331881e0b727dff4add181c5794298f3c4930451bf6a5dff5a46c8d65359f
spent
true